Description

Completely renovated 3 bedroom 2.5 bath ranch home with a finished walkout basement, outbuildings and mature trees on 1 acre. Good things can come in a small package! Seller had a brand new septic system installed and will have St. Charles county passing report. Three bedrooms and 1.5 baths on the main floor, extra full bathroom downstairs as well as a finished basement. Seller has made so many renovations, check out the photos! Large 4 season room with main floor laundry and a large deck to enjoy. Located in a rare USDA eligible area in Wentzville, it's active for showings right now. Remodeling updates included the obvious items like flooring, paint, counters and cabinets. The hidden things like foundation work with a warranty, a new septic system and gravel driveway. This is a turn-key home in a growing area - but set off the main road for tranquility and privacy. Outbuilding for extra storage and a carport next to the house. 151 Stealey Rd, Wentzville, MO 63385 is a 3 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 1,965 sqft single-family home built in 1966. It last sold for the $359,900 asking price on Mar 31, 2025.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$373,200, with a rent estimate of $2,328/month.
